Transaction 81060e632dee1dbec60e8e3f0c7a038f4cd1482624ab68ba33beb304ccf70d00
1 Input
1 Output
-
81060e632dee1dbec60e8e3f0c7a038f4cd1482624ab68ba33beb304ccf70d00:0
- value
- 167413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b7864daebae7598501d34ae60f28c1c61cc5ff6 OP_EQUAL
- address
- 3PA4wk4dBi5QJdf4FyLzV1jbiaGiMBPfzW